Which system really is best?
Capitalism or communism?
I know we've all been patting ourselves on the back the last 15 years or so with the fall of the USSR and the increasing free market system in China, but didn't communism achieve a great deal in some ways?
You know, when Lenin (and more importantly Stalin) took over Russia, it was literally a nation of peasants. That whole "industrial revolution" thing bypassed 95% of the nation. Yet in 25-30 years, the Soviet Union became one of the 2 most powerful nations on earth, whipped Hitler, and became technologically advanced.
China has made similar strides and is now probably the #2 nation on earth in terms of power.
I am not advocating living in a communist system nor denying the attrocities committed by Stalin or Mao or others, but could a capitalist system have lifted these 2 nations so quickly to the heights of power they achieved?
